Before diving into the release specifics, it’s essential to appreciate the game’s historical and cultural footprint. Zelda: Twilight Princess, initially launched on the Nintendo GameCube and Wii in late 2006, marked a notable evolution in the franchise’s narrative depth, visual fidelity, and gameplay mechanics. Building on the foundation laid by previous titles such as Ocarina of Time and Majora’s Mask, it introduced a darker aesthetic and a more mature storyline, resonating with a broad demographic and cementing its place as a critical and commercial success.

This game’s legacy isn’t solely defined by its narrative but also by its technological innovations, including the Wii’s motion controls, which transformed gameplay experiences and engagement levels. Its reinvention highlights Nintendo’s ability to balance tradition with innovation, a theme that continues to influence the franchise’s ongoing development cycles and release strategies.
